Tri Le Border Guard StationStationed in Lien Hop village, Tri Le commune, Que Phong district, assigned to manage and protect more than 18.5km of border line on the Vietnam - Laos border, 8 national border markers and 1 Tri Le border commune.

Overcoming difficulties due to the large management area and harsh weather, Tri Le Border Guard Station has performed well in the fields of management, firmly protecting sovereignty, territory and border security; fighting and preventing all types of crimes; building and consolidating political bases, developing economy, culture and society; eliminating hunger and reducing poverty; well implementing the movement of Border Guards joining hands to build new rural areas and border foreign affairs.

Notably, over the past year, the unit has conducted many joint patrols with Company 217/Laos, while maintaining the special friendship between Vietnam and Laos through activities supporting the Den Din Police Station, Border Guard, Company 217/Laos, and exchange and visit activities with the people of Phan Thong village, Muong Quan district, Hua Phan province (Laos), creating a favorable environment for people on both sides of the border to visit relatives and do business.

Tri Le Border Guard Station also presided over the arrest of 5 cases/8 subjects; coordinated the arrest of 6 cases/6 subjects related to criminal activities, drug trafficking; 1 murder case, 1 case of illegal transportation of forest products.

Besides, with their responsibility and prestige, officers and soldiers of Tri Le Border Post have promoted their core role in mobilizing the masses in building politics at the grassroots level, implementing the Party's policies and the State's laws.

Accordingly, the unit assigned 21 party members to be in charge of 87 households and 17 cadres to be in charge of 33 prestigious people; advised on consolidating 4 party organizations, 13 political and social organizations; perfected 4 border and landmark self-management groups; 16 village and hamlet security and order self-management groups; sponsored 6 "adopted border guards"; directly constructed 18 house foundations in Nam Nhoong and Tri Le communes; gave dozens of gifts and hundreds of working days to help people in the area... Thereby, contributing to building the Party and building a strong grassroots government.
